Interior designers are increasingly making the kitchen part of the unified space. Kitchen-dining-living room, shaped in a style you can meet in the city These standard apartments of various sizes and in houses built on an individual project.
The trend maintained and manufacturers of kitchen furniture. The Italian or German factories furniture collections offer kitchen suites, complete with items for guests in the same style and same materials.
The furniture of light wood gradually retreated positions of dark wood in saturated hues. The deep tones of dark wood will highlight a wonderful expression of the construction of facades and the beauty of toppings. Effect addition for such trimmings will become elements of glass and steel.
